Head of HR Systems (Itrent)

Full time, 12 Month FTC (maternity cover)

London - Hybrid, 3 days on site

61,000 - 70,000 per annum

We are seeking a Head of HR Systems to maintain and develop all aspects of our Itrent HR System and manage two Data Analysts. This role ensures that operational, strategic, and statutory requirements are efficiently met.

Main Duties:

  1. Provide high-quality leadership to the HR Systems team, enhancing team reputation and credibility.
  2. Build strong relationships with senior managers and external stakeholders, representing the HR Systems team.
  3. Lead and manage HR Systems team members, including recruitment, workload management, and professional development.
  4. Serve as the overall system administrator for the HR/Payroll System, managing supplier relationships and system performance.
  5. Oversee HR Systems and liaise with ICT Managers regarding interfaces and service arrangements, leading system developments.
  6. Represent Systems and Processes in the HR Management Team, contributing to financial and logistical processes.
  7. Lead the preparation of annual HESA data submissions and other regulatory reporting requirements.
  8. Maintain data integrity on HR systems, ensuring accuracy across organisational systems.
  9. Provide regular business intelligence reporting and analysis to support effective workforce planning.
  10. Manage the setup of new HR Department joiners and conduct regular auditing of security access.
  11. Ensure the Business-as-usual integrity of HR systems, maintaining system documentation and user guides.
  12. Provide training, advice, and support for HR staff on HR systems.
  13. Ensure HR systems and data comply with GDPR and information security requirements.
  14. Act as the lead HR Systems contact for internal and external audits.
  15. Oversee the web and intranet presence for HR information.
  16. Maintain comprehensive knowledge of HR/Payroll Systems and advise on best practices.
